OTC Markets Research, a firm that specializes in analyzing penny stocks, said in a report last year that Grinberg, Arnold, and three other investors from southern Florida -- whom it collectively calls "the Miami Financiers" -- have a history of teaming up in penny stocks like Life Clips to use them "as their own personal ATM machines."
The research firm said in its note that Life Clips had issued "false and misleading press releases" to help pump up the stock so the Miami Financiers could dump their holdings on the market.
